When Batteries Don't Burn

Remember the Samsung Galaxy Note 7 fiasco? Thermal runaway isn't just a smartphone problem. Unlike older lithium chemistries, LiFePO4 cells maintain stability even at 60°C (140°F). Beyond Solar: Unexpected Use Cases

Most blogs talk about residential solar storage, but here's where LiFePO4 batteries truly shine:

  • Telecom towers in the Australian outback (4,000+ cycle life matters when maintenance runs cost $15k)
  • EV ferries in Norway's fjords (high power density enables rapid charging between crossings)
  • Disaster response units (zero maintenance for 5+ years in harsh conditions)

The Math Behind the Hype

Let's get real - upfront costs scare people. A 10kWh lead-acid system might cost $3,000 vs. $7,000 for LiFePO4. But factor in replacements every 3 years versus Highjoule's 15-year warranty, and the TCO flips dramatically. Our commercial clients typically achieve ROI within 4 years thanks to:
